1. Outdoor Adventure Challenges
Overview
Outdoor adventure challenges like rock climbing or obstacle courses can seem daunting but are excellent for team bonding. They push individuals out of their comfort zones while encouraging teamwork.
- Time Required: 4-6 hours
- Group Size: 10-50
- Cost: $100-$200/person
- Energy Level: High
- Indoor/Outdoor: Outdoor
Insider Tip
Choose a location with varying difficulty levels so everyone can participate at their own pace.
2. Cooking Classes with a Twist
Overview
Instead of conventional cooking classes, opt for a competitive cook-off where teams create dishes with mystery ingredients. This not only fosters teamwork but also creativity.
- Time Required: 3 hours
- Group Size: 12-30
- Cost: $75-$150/person
- Energy Level: Medium
- Indoor/Outdoor: Indoor
Insider Tip
Book a venue that provides all necessary equipment and allows for dietary restrictions.
3. Improv Workshops
Overview
Improv workshops can be a fantastic way to break down barriers and encourage open communication. Participants learn to think on their feet, enhancing collaboration and innovation.
- Time Required: 2-3 hours
- Group Size: 10-25
- Cost: $50-$100/person
- Energy Level: Medium
- Indoor/Outdoor: Indoor
Insider Tip
Hire a local improv troupe that specializes in corporate workshops for tailored experiences.
4. Escape Room Competitions
Overview
Escape rooms are a fun way to encourage problem-solving and teamwork. Divide employees into teams to see who can escape the fastest.
- Time Required: 1-2 hours
- Group Size: 6-12/team
- Cost: $30-$50/person
- Energy Level: Medium
- Indoor/Outdoor: Indoor
Insider Tip
Choose a venue with multiple rooms to accommodate larger groups efficiently.
5. Volunteer Together
Overview
Engaging in community service not only gives back but also unites your team through shared purpose. Choose causes your employees are passionate about for maximum engagement.
- Time Required: 4-8 hours
- Group Size: 10-50
- Cost: Varies (often free, but consider $20/person for materials)
- Energy Level: Low to Medium
- Indoor/Outdoor: Indoor/Outdoor
Insider Tip
Partner with local charities that can provide structured activities for your team.
6. Art Workshops
Overview
Art workshops, such as painting or pottery, can unlock creativity and relieve stress. They allow employees to express themselves in a relaxed environment.
- Time Required: 3 hours
- Group Size: 10-30
- Cost: $50-$100/person
- Energy Level: Low to Medium
- Indoor/Outdoor: Indoor
Insider Tip
Choose a venue that allows for drinks and snacks to keep the atmosphere lively.
7. Team Sports Day
Overview
Organizing a sports day with unconventional games like dodgeball or tug-of-war can be a refreshing twist on traditional bonding activities.
- Time Required: 4-6 hours
- Group Size: 20-100
- Cost: $30-$80/person
- Energy Level: High
- Indoor/Outdoor: Outdoor
Insider Tip
Consider renting a local park for a full day to provide a relaxed environment for teams.
